git status --ignoredgit ls-files --others -i --exclude-standard 1. [4] 强制删除 untracked 的文件 bash # 使用clean命令后,删除的文件无法找回# 不会影响tracked的文件的改动,只会删除untracked的文件# 如果不指定文件文件名,则清空所有工作的untracked文件git clean <file-name> -f 1. [5] 强制删除 ...
I'm usinggit status -uto show untracked files. And on the terminal, I see plenty untracked files that I need to be untracked such as unit tests, personal documentation, etc. I have put them in.gitignore, but it seems thatgit statusstill shows them. ...
$ git remote show origin * remote origin Fetch URL: https://github.com/kody/ticgit Push URL: https://github.com/kody/ticgit HEAD branch: master Remote branches: master tracked dev-branch tracked Local branch configured for 'git pull': master merges with remote master Local ref configured f...
笔者这里还需要说明下Git工作目录下的工作状态。 在Git工作目录下的每一个文件都不外乎这两种状态:已跟踪(Tracked)或未跟踪(Untracked)。 已跟踪的文件是指那些被纳入了版本控制的文件,在上一次快照中有它们的记录,在工作一段时间后,它们的状态可能是未修改(unmodified),已修改(modified)或已放入暂存区(staged)。...
git ls-files --others 展示所有忽略的文件 git ls-files --others -i --exclude-standard 强制删除untracked的文件 可以用来删除新建的文件。如果不指定文件文件名,则清空所有工作的untracked文件。clean命令,注意两点: clean后,删除的文件无法找回 不会影响tracked的文件的改动,只会删除untracked的文件 ...
git commit -a提交工作区所有文件(Commit all local changes in tracked files) Commit History(提交历史) git log显示所有的提交日志(Show all commits) git log -p这个文件的最后一次提交日志(Shwo changes over time for a specific file) git log --author=这个提交者最后一次的提交日志(Show changes over ...
4 Then Git fills in your working tree with the same files. So now you have, in both Git's index and your working tree, all the files from that commit. When a file is in Git's index, Git calls that file tracked.5 If you have a file in your working tree that isn't in Git's...
# add change form all tracked and untracked files $ git add-all $ git add-A $ git add . # add specified folder $ git add filename 提交变更到本地仓库 $ git commit -m ${changeLog} # vim 编辑提交记录(i、esc、wq) $ git commit ...
git add . .代表所有文件,以工作区中有的文件为准,更新暂存区中相应文件; 包括工作区刚刚新建的文件。(update all tracked files in the current directory and its subdirectories.) git add -A A → all, 范围覆盖(暂存区 + 工作区)中所有文件,所有文件变化都提交到暂存区(包括新建,修改,删除文件)(files...
git clean命令用来从你的工作目录中删除所有没有tracked过的文件. git clean经常和git reset --hard一起结合使用. 记住reset只影响被track过的文件, 所以需要clean来删除没有track过的文件. 结合使用这两个命令能让你的工作目录完全回到一个指定的<commit>的状态.用法删除当前目录下没有被track过的文件和文件夹. ...